一个Django应用程序来管理一个私有测试阶段。

django-hunger2的Python项目详细描述


https://secure.travis-ci.org/wooyek/django-hunger2.png?branch=master Django饥饿为Django提供灵活的专用beta阶段 项目。

这是不支持的http://github.com/joshuakarjala/django-hunger应用程序的分叉。

功能和设计决策

  • 三种进入测试的方法。

    1. Users self-signup for the beta. An admin can choose to invite them at any time.
    2. An admin can grant in-beta users with a limited number of invites to invite their friends.
    3. An admin can create a limited number public beta code that anybody can use to join the beta. Useful for press releases.
  • 饥饿是一个注册后的应用程序,意味着预期的行为 是允许用户自由注册,但将网站的其余部分限制为 测试参与者。这使得与社交登录很容易集成 以及用户管理应用程序。

  • 电子邮件作为交流的首选方式。电子邮件习惯于 向人们发出邀请。

  • 缺省定制的许多入口点的灵活设计 行为。

  • TOdo:beta阶段的跟踪和用户分析。想知道 哪些用户对你的网站最感兴趣?发现者 正在分析邀请图。

文档

查看http://django-hunger.readthedocs.org/上的完整文档。

欢迎加入QQ群-->: 979659372 Python中文网_新手群

推荐PyPI第三方库


热门话题
java将一个节点拖到另一个不运行JavaFX的节点中   java如何在spring boot中创建完全自定义的查询   java Arraylist和ArrayListBlockingQueue之间的区别是什么?   java Weblogic会中断长时间运行的线程吗   java如何调用displayAd()方法?   使用数组在两个组之间进行java IPL匹配   java如何在Eclipse中的org下创建测试套件。朱尼特   java获取屏幕上任意点的鼠标坐标   正则表达式需要java正则表达式方面的帮助   如何使用Java获取Ram大小和硬盘大小?   java如何将所需长度设置为数组中的整数?   安卓应用程序启动前的java程序已终止   swing设置要在Java代码中打印的页边距   迭代期间java故障安全迭代器的删除   java如何在main中调用方法,以便它们在同一行上输出?   编译Java:尝试播放mp3文件时出错   java如何使用Spring数据Rest在POST调用中保存嵌入对象   java JAXWS如何在端点外部注入SecurityContext